Dr. Karen Rosen
Dr. Karen Rosen received her Doctor of Optometry degree from the University of Missouri-St. Louis School of Optometry in its first class in 1984. She previously received a B.A. in Biology from Indiana University in 1977. "Dr. Karen" is a member of the American Optometric Association, the Missouri Optometric Association, the Missouri Optometric Foundation, the Heart of America Contact Lens Society, and the St. Louis Optometric Society. She is a Fellow in the American Academy of Optometry. Dr. Karen serves as an examiner for the National Board of Examiners in Optometry. Dr. Karen served on the Missouri Board of Optometry from 1993 through 2004. Dr. Karen was named Optometrist of the Year by the St. Louis Optometric Society for 2006. She was named one of Vision Monday Magazine's most Influential Women in Optical for 2005.
Dr. Karen Rosen is a frequent participant in the Luxottica Foundation's OneSight program. Besides volunteering in the St. Louis area, she has participated in 17 International Missions providing new and recycled eyeglasses to people in need. Some of the developing countries she has helped include Mexico, Tunisia, India, El Salvador, Chile, and Thailand. |
